Quick note for the eng sync: spreadsheet exports in Gridlet were blowing past 2 GB because we built the whole workbook in memory. We now stream rows in chunks, peak usage sits around 180 MB. The old exporter is archived in an encrypted bundle; the recovery passphrase to open it follows below.

recovery phrase for yagap-yadug: praath-oliwyn

## Fix audio drift in Hallwright guide app

Fixes stuttering playback reported by visitors at the Verrow Gallery exhibit. Root cause: buffer underruns on older devices when switching tracks near beacons. Support team: tell users to update; no settings changes needed on their end. This PR enlarges the prefetch buffer and adds a beacon debounce. The tuned values are listed here.

tuning table, fajop-hafog:
WEIGHTS = {
    "soriel": 277,
    "belael": 101,
}

Subject: Insurance renewal — quick heads-up

Hi all,

Our commercial policy with Bramforth Mutual comes up for renewal next month, and the first quote landed about 12% higher than last year. Teya has pushed back and got them to trim it to 7%, mostly by raising the deductible on the Oakhollow site. I think we take it — shopping around now would eat time we don't have before the Lintervale launch. I'll bring the final terms to Thursday's call. One more thing worth flagging before then, strictly between us.

internal memo for hahip-tawip: Wenmirox Freight is in early talks to buy Zorixek Partners for about $366.8 million. The Istir launch date is October 9, and nothing goes to the press before then. Legal wants the Juloxix Partners term sheet countersigned before January 11.

The nightly inventory reconciliation job (StockTally) compares warehouse counts in Lanternbase against the ledger snapshots from Quillhaven. If the drift exceeds 0.5%, the job halts and pages on-call rather than auto-correcting. Do not restart it blindly; verify the snapshot timestamp first. Full triage steps, including how to replay a partial run, are documented on the internal page below.

wiki page, bajeg-bageg: https://sonarqube.sivrelworks.test/secrets/ticket/dash/view/e9b834e66d61686b